(NYSE: EME) is a leader in mechanical and electrical construction, industrial and energy infrastructure, and building services. (NYSE: EME) is a Fortune 500 company and global leader in mechanical and electrical construction, energy infrastructure, LEED construction, design/build, life safety, and facilities services. As a leading provider of critical infrastructure systems, EMCOR gives life to ne

w structures and sustains life in existing ones via high-quality commercial construction services and facilities services which include planning, installing, operating, maintaining and protecting the sophisticated systems that create facility environments. This includes electrical, mechanical, lighting, HVAC systems, heating and air conditioning, facilities security, fire protection, and energy power generation systems — in virtually every sector of the economy, and for a diverse range of businesses, organizations and government, EMCOR is there. EMCOR represents a rare combination of broad reach with local execution, combining the strength of an industry leader with the knowledge and care of 170+ locations. The 33,000+ skilled employees of EMCOR have ranked the company, in the eyes of leading business publications, among the "World's Most Admired" and "Best Managed." EMCOR's diversity – our energy, construction, building, and facilities management services, as well as the industries we serve and the geography we span – has enabled us to create a stable platform for sustained results. Our strong financial position allows us to attract and retain the best local and regional talent, to undertake and complete the most ambitious facilities projects, and to redefine the future of the commercial construction and facilities services industry.

A recent mechanical replacement project highlighted the unique breadth of expertise EMCOR Group can leverage by combining the strengths of our operating companies. Three of our companies collaborated to replace two 16-ton rooftop units: DeBra‑Kuempel provided the mechanical scope, EMCOR Services Automated Controls managed the controls work, and Dynalectric Ohio handled the electrical scope.

By bringing together mechanical, controls, and electrical expertise, our teams helped deliver a coordinated installation and kept the project moving forward smoothly and efficiently. Another successful mission critical project in the books! Forest Electric New Jersey, an EMCOR company, recently completed this 69-kVA substation which will serve a major data center client.

The Forest Electric crew did outstanding work on this demanding, highly complex project. They leveraged their cutting-edge BIM department for coordination and their in-house prefabrication capabilities to help keep things moving smoothly.

Mission critical infrastructure like this requires specialized expertise and an unfaltering commitment to quality and safety. EMCOR Group companies deliver end-to-end data center solutions, including infrastructure design and build, low-voltage installation, fire protection, and more.

John W. Danforth, an EMCOR company, recently shared an update on their current group of interns. Now in the second half of their summer term, they had two recent opportunities to gain valuable hands-on experience and industry exposure.

During a visit to Alfred State, they got a firsthand look at the day-to-day operations of an active construction site on a college campus, providing them with valuable insight into the planning, coordination, and ex*****on that go into every project. The day concluded with a Buffalo Bisons game, where the interns enjoyed some great Buffalo staples while networking with team members from across Danforth.

The following day, interns explored commercial heating and cooling systems and learned about the latest industry technologies thanks to J.W. Swanson and their mobile Swanson Education Center. The experience wrapped up with a hands-on lunch-and-learn where they had the opportunity to groove pipe, work with Victaulic fittings, and put their skills to the test in a friendly pipe assembly competition.

CCI Mechanical , an EMCOR company, was proud to be a part of the Salt Lake City program of the 2026 Heavy Metal Summer Experience, alongside Utah Sheet Metal Workers Local 312. This annual summer training camp gives graduating high schoolers hands-on experience with the sheet metal trades and exposes them to the unique career opportunities in this industry.

The CCI cohort had the chance to visit job sites, get shop training, learn practical skills, and receive mentorship from talented professionals. We are extremely excited to see one of our companies engaging in this type of mentorship and workforce development program.
